The Intriguing Pharmacology of Ketamine

Ketamine, originally developed as an anesthetic, exerts its effects primarily by modulating the activity of glutamate receptors in the brain. This unique mechanism of action sets it apart from traditional anesthetics and opens the door to various off-label uses, such as treating depression and chronic pain. Ketamine’s impact on neurotransmitter levels, particularly serotonin and dopamine, contributes to its mood-altering properties. Additionally, the drug’s ability to induce neuroplasticity has garnered attention in the field of neuroscience and mental health.

Naloxone: Savior in Opioid Overdose

Naloxone, on the other hand, operates as a potent opioid receptor antagonist. When administered promptly during opioid overdose, Naloxone competes with opioids for receptor binding, effectively reversing respiratory depression and restoring normal breathing. This life-saving ability has made Naloxone an essential tool in combatting the opioid crisis, saving countless lives. Training in Naloxone administration is becoming increasingly accessible to the public, enabling more individuals to respond swiftly to overdose situations.

Frequently Asked Questions (FAQs)

1. Can Naloxone Reverse the Anesthetic Effects of Ketamine?

Answer: No, Naloxone does not reverse the anesthetic effects of Ketamine. Naloxone specifically targets opioid receptors, whereas Ketamine primarily acts on glutamate receptors. As a result, Naloxone administration does not interfere with Ketamine’s anesthetic properties.

4. Can Ketamine Be Used to Treat Opioid Overdose with Naloxone?

Answer: Ketamine is not considered a standard treatment for opioid overdose. Naloxone remains the frontline drug for reversing opioid overdose due to its specific antagonism at opioid receptors. Ketamine’s use in this context is not recommended.
